Scotland's National Record of the Historic Environment records Dornoch, 3 Castle Street, Gleann Colliadh as House (early 19th Century). The official map says its point is accurate as follows: NGR given to the nearest 1m. The record does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.

The historic-place record does not grant public access. Check current conditions and ownership before entering land or a building.
